As an instance emergent mistake, think about the parable of the blind men along with the elephant. 3 blind men hear a wierd animal, an elephant, had been introduced to city. just one gentleman feels the trunk and claims the elephant is thick just like a snake. Another feels the legs and states it’s just like a pillar. A third feels the elephant’s side and describes it for a wall. each perceives Actual physical actuality precisely, if incompletely, but their specific and collective interpretations of that truth are incorrect. Would a drone swarm conclude the elephant is undoubtedly an elephant, a snake, a pillar, a wall, or something else solely?

A preceding cruise missile was retired in 2011. The new weapon would possible be intended for deployment on assault submarines. it can be doubtful that the incoming Biden administration will proceed the task.
In order to generate the W87-one in time to fulfill the GBSD’s planned deployment timetable, the nationwide Nuclear safety Administration has set alone an incredibly ambitious production plan that depends upon its power to generate around 80 plutonium pits every year by 2030. However, due to the agency’s dependable incapability to meet challenge deadlines and its insufficient a latent substantial-scale plutonium generation capability, it is extremely not likely this 80-pit necessity are going to be achieved in time, which means that W87-one output and deployment will Virtually absolutely be delayed (govt Accountability Office environment 2020; Institute for protection Analyses 2019).

What payload does an autonomous weapon have? Accidentally shooting anyone is horrible, but vastly fewer so than unintentionally detonating a nuclear warhead. The former may well Value an innocent his / her lifetime, however the latter might kill many hundreds. Policymakers may well focus on the greater weapons, recognizing the costs of blunder, perhaps minimizing the hazards of autonomous weapons.

An ongoing Air Force modernization application includes updates to the arming, fuzing, and firing component with the Mk21 reentry car or truck, in a cost of a little bit in excess of a billion dollars in whole. The publicly mentioned reason of this refurbishment is to extend the autos’ service existence, but the effort seems to also entail introducing a “burst height payment” to reinforce the focusing on success of your warheads (Postol 2014).
America masuk dewa poker is usually intending to develop a new SLBM warhead––the W93––that may be housed inside the Navy’s proposed Mk7 aeroshell (reentry entire body). The House Appropriations Committee refused to fund the W93 system during the 2021 protection spending plan, and it remains unclear regardless of whether It will probably be included in the ultimate spending budget or irrespective of whether It might be championed by a possible long run administration. If funded, the W93 would likely replace the W76-1 eventually from the 2040s.
